Overview for Nashville, IL

Nashville is a small city located in Washington County, Illinois, with a rich history and charming small-town atmosphere. Established in 1814, it serves as the county seat and offers a glimpse into Midwestern life. The city is known for its friendly community and laid-back environment, making it an ideal place for families and retirees. Nashville is home to several parks and recreational areas, providing residents with outdoor activities such as hiking, fishing, and picnicking. The city also hosts various annual events, including festivals and farmers' markets, that bring the community together. In terms of amenities, Nashville features local shops, dining options, and essential services, ensuring that residents have what they need without the hustle of larger urban areas. The nearby Kaskaskia River adds to the charm of the location, and the area's rich farmland enhances its scenic beauty. With a population of around 3,000, Nashville offers a close-knit community feel while being conveniently located near larger cities like St. Louis, which is about an hour’s drive away, allowing for easy access to urban amenities.
